He starts out a bit weak, but you can't really go wrong with any path on him.

Dual knives using divide and victimize can dish out the single largest hits in the game towards the end, at the expense of needing a few turns to set it up. and dual swords can consistently hit hard every turn, due to him getting a massive amount of raw + damage with them, along with strong skills. Axe + Shield has a great moveset, you're insane. Shield give a lot of defensive and counter moves for the nasty bosses. Axes give a 2.2x damage move against groups with no damage dropoff, a 3x damage move with chance to paralyze for bosses, and a crit move for metal slime hunting. Eight gets Kabuff, Moreheal for making fights more mangeable, and Kerplunk when shit hits the fan. He's way more versatile than Jade.

Chapter 2 Serena could only randomly double cast. Chapter 3 Serena can double cast any buff or spell with the help of Sylvando's chapter 3 skill Ladies First. In non-healing turns, you can have Sylvando give his turns to Veronica instead for back to back kabooms. Giving one character both roles of nuker and healer is tactically limiting because they can't fulfill both roles in the same turn.
